In a single-stage system your air is either on or off. Meaning the system outputs a set amount of heat/air per hour, operating only at 100% capacity or off. In a multistage system, your unit outputs for example at 40% power over an hour to maintain a constant temperature of 70F. When changed by the user it will boost power to 100% to change the temperature, then reduce power again to 40% to maintain the newly selected temperature. Multistage systems are generally more energy efficient because of this feature.

What is difference between cooling load and heating load?

Cooling Load is the amount of energy that is to be extracted from a house to develop a conditioned environment. There are two types of cooling loads i.e, sensible cooling load and latent cooling load.... Heating Load is the amount of heat that is to be supplied to a house in order to increase its temperature to maintain desired temperature...

What is heat pump?

A heat pump is one part, of a two part heating and cooling system and can be used as the primary heating unit in mild winter locations. They can also be used to supplement other heating systems where the temperatures are sub-freezing for longer time periods. Heat pumps also are used in summer for cooling. Basically, the way the system works in cooling mode is the same as most any other AC system. When winter comes it essentially runs the system in reverse to produce heat instead of cooling. The advantage is that it is very cheap to run. The biggest two disadvantages are the compressor has to run during both seasons, causing wear... and ... after you get to about 26 degrees F., the heat pump needs auxiliary heat (gas or electric coil) to warm your house. For most warmer climates they are the best choice. Speak with an HVAC professional to determine your region's best heating option.

What is the tonnage On an Armstrong 2shp13le118p-1?

The Armstrong 2shp13le118p-1 refers to a specific model of a unit, likely a heating or cooling system, with a capacity of 2 tons. In HVAC terms, one ton of cooling capacity can remove 12,000 BTUs (British Thermal Units) per hour. Therefore, a 2-ton unit like the Armstrong 2shp13le118p-1 would have a cooling capacity of approximately 24,000 BTUs per hour.

What is the purpose of the thermostat OB wire in a heating and cooling system?

The purpose of the thermostat OB wire in a heating and cooling system is to control the reversing valve in a heat pump system, which changes the system from heating to cooling mode or vice versa.


What is the function of a thermostat transformer in a heating and cooling system?

The function of a thermostat transformer in a heating and cooling system is to convert the standard voltage from the electrical system into a lower voltage that can be safely used by the thermostat to control the heating and cooling equipment.
